Archive for June, 2007

The misused mouse, part 2: A proposal for a nearly mouseless interface.

Tags: , , , ,

Since I said the mouse needed to be seriously re-examined as the primary device for interacting with the user-interface (see my previous entry), it’s only fair that I give an example of a better way to do it. In this entry I explore one possible way to minimally change the interface to almost remove the mouse entirely, without increasing the difficulty of learning how to use software.

› Continue reading…

Saturday, June 16th, 2007 Interfaces 91 Comments

The misused mouse, part 1: The story of the mouse’s decline

Tags: , , , ,

Now, I am by no means hoping to abolish the mouse. Its price to performance ratio is unmatched, and the best alternative pointing device (the tablet) can’t be found for much less than an order of magnitude greater expense: hard to justify for the relatively small performance edge it offers. What I do wish to decry is the enormous reliance on the mouse to cover every possible user interface situation, failing to take advantage of other, better designs. Years of lazy design and low opinions of the user’s desire (even ability) to learn have left us with a constant testing of Fitts’ Law for such trivial tasks as saving, broken paradigms (what about a real-world button relates to replacing an old document irrevocably with the current one?), and a user experience that is more patronizing than productive.

› Continue reading…

Saturday, June 16th, 2007 Interfaces 55 Comments

Throw out that mouse—you upgraded to a keyboard!

Tags: , , , ,

Celebrating the release of Openbox 3.4, I’ve published my mouseless window management design. Of course, if you use firefox, OO.o, or the like, you’ll have to reach for the rat–that’s not my fault, though. :-D

(For those of you reading backward in time from my more recent entries calling for a more keyboard-centric user-interface, this is only one of numerous possible ways to manage window size/placement without a mouse, and not a particularly good one. It’s just what I’ve been using for a while and have gotten used to. Most problematically, it requires significant training to use.)

› Continue reading…

Monday, June 11th, 2007 Config & Tips, Interfaces, Reference 6 Comments

Fitts’ law vs. mice, tablets, & trackballs

Tags: , , , ,

While Fitts’ Law has been studied extensively with mice, I recently came across an interesting whitepaper comparing mice, trackballs, and (my weapon of choice) tablets.

› Continue reading…

Saturday, June 9th, 2007 Interfaces No Comments